## Add rate-parity checker for Lumenstay

Adds a nightly job comparing our published rates against partner feeds for the Lumenstay pilot. Flags deltas above threshold, writes mismatches to the parity queue. No UI yet; Marit will demo results at next sync. Retry logic reuses the fetcher from Quillrate. Thresholds and backoff are centralized so ops can tune without a deploy. The constants we shipped with are below.

tuning table, kawep-tawif:
CAPS = {
    "olidor": 80,
    "belion": 7,
    "quenys": 225,
    "druox": 839,
    "fraath": 482,
}

Internal Memo — Regional Sales Review

Welcome aboard! Before your first leadership session, here's the short version of the Kessel Plains review: the Auric line carried the quarter, the Dunmore branch missed target again, and discount creep is becoming a habit we need to break. Full figures are on the shared drive. To get you fully up to speed, the confidential summary of our plans follows below.

internal memo for tagef-hadup: Gross margin on Ulaath came in at 15 percent against a plan of 5 percent. Only 7 of the 120 pilot accounts renewed Ulaath, so a churn review is set for October 15.

## Build Provenance — Sketchline Undo Stack

Undo/redo in Sketchline is rebuilt per release from the command-log schema. If undo misbehaves, confirm the running build matches the schema version in the manifest before touching state. Mismatched builds silently drop redo entries. Check the deploy record in Ferrowatch, then compare against staging. The token for the currently deployed build is below.

session token of kahag-bawip = htk6_729d08

Subject: DepScope visualizer — security review handoff

Hi Arbormesh integration team,

Ahead of your review, here is the context for the DepScope dependency graph visualizer. It renders package manifests server-side, sandboxes all parser plugins, and never executes fetched code. Graph exports are signed and cached for 24 hours. All endpoints enforce TLS and per-tenant rate limits. Please confirm the scoping of read-only access before we widen it. For the staging environment, authenticate each request with the token provided below.

login token, yajeg-fawif: eyJhbGciOiJIUzI1NiIsInR5cCI6IkpXVCJ9.eyJzdWIiOiIEdPQYnZXaZIn0.HSRTnYZBx0Qc